- Wings of Borneo.
Very culturally rich night. My second WOB event. The last time i went,
i hardly knew any of the performers... this time around, i know like a
whole bunch of them. East Malaysians- lovely, lovely ppl :). We got a
chance to dance the sumazau and the Magunatip ( two long bamboos
banged and clapped on the ground - dancers dance thru these pairs of
bamboo )
